How Supplement Companies Are Pivoting Towards Holistic Health
Supplement companies in the UK are adapting fast. They are focusing on holistic health trends to stay ahead. Now, they blend traditional ingredients with modern science. This leads to new and innovative products. For example, they use herbs like maca root in their formulas. These firms also educate their consumers about the benefits of holistic health. They sponsor wellness events and use social media for awareness. Companies also partner with wellness influencers. This shift is changing the supplement industry.
Challenges and Opportunities in the Holistic Supplements Sector
The holistic supplements sector in the UK is facing a mix of trials and chances. One key hurdle is strict regulations. These rules aim to keep consumers safe. But they can also slow down innovation. Another challenge is intense competition. Many brands fight for attention in this market. To stand out, companies need unique products and strong claims. However, this sector also offers big opportunities. There's a rising demand for wellness products. More people want natural and organic options. This shift can lead to growth for brands that adapt well. Plus, tech advances help companies create new, effective supplements. Firms that use these chances can carve out a place in the wellness industry.
Implementing Holistic Wellness Strategies in the Workplace
Corporate Wellness Programs and Holistic Health Initiatives
Modern workplaces in the UK are embracing holistic wellness. Many now offer wellness programs. These focus on the whole health of employees, not just the physical. Programs often include yoga, meditation, and nutrition guidance. They aim to reduce stress and boost overall well-being. This holistic approach helps in retaining talented staff. It also improves productivity and job satisfaction. More companies are seeing the value in these initiatives. They are making them a core part of their business strategy.
